Why investors are watching Lemon Tree Passage right now.

Shopping in Lemon Tree Passage is mainly serviced by a small local shopping center, Lemon Tree Passage Shopping Village, offering convenience stores, cafes, and essential amenities. For a wider range of retail options, residents can easily access larger shopping centers in nearby towns like Salamander Bay.

The suburb is home to Lemon Tree Passage Public School, providing education for primary school students. For secondary education, students can attend Tanilba Bay Public School or Medowie Christian School located within a reasonable commuting distance.

Lemon Tree Passage is not directly connected to train services. However, residents can commute to the nearest CBD in New South Wales, such as Newcastle or Sydney, by using the extensive bus network. Bus routes connect the suburb to key transportation hubs where connections to trains can be made for further travel.

Lemon Tree Passage boasts abundant greenery and natural surroundings, being situated on the shores of Port Stephens. Residents can enjoy easy access to waterfront parks, nature reserves, and walking trails. The beautiful waterfront location offers a tranquil lifestyle with opportunities for outdoor activities like boating, fishing, and picnicking.

Surrounding green spaces include the Tilligerry State Conservation Area, offering residents the chance to immerse themselves in nature and spot native wildlife. Additionally, the suburb's coastal location provides stunning water views and a relaxed atmosphere, making it an attractive place for those seeking a peaceful residential setting.

Frequently asked questions about the Lemon Tree Passage property market in 2026.

As of March 2026, the Lemon Tree Passage property market presents a dynamic investment landscape. Over the last 12 months, houses have seen an annual growth rate of 15.71% and units have grown by 9.41%. These figures reflect the evolving demand within Port Stephens, offering potential for capital appreciation.

Based on the latest market snapshot, median property prices in Lemon Tree Passage range from $810,000 for houses to $535,000 for units. These values are calculated based on recent transaction data and current buyer activity across the Port Stephens region.

For investors targeting cash flow, houses rent for $620 /pw with a 3.98% yield, while units rent for $540 /pw with a 5.25% yield. This rental performance is a key indicator of strong tenant demand within the Lemon Tree Passage area.
